.NET Core 2.0建站:.NET Core 2.0是一个跨平台的开发框架,可以用于创建Web应用、移动应用和服务应用。它具有高性能、高可扩展性和跨平台的特点。
在.NET Core 2.0上建站有多种选择,可以使用.NET MVC框架来进行开发。.NET MVC是一种基于模型-视图-控制器的Web开发框架,它通过将应用程序划分为模型、视图和控制器三个部分,更好地实现了代码的可维护性和可重用性。
使用.NET MVC框架建站,首先需要创建一个空的.NET Core 2.0 Web应用程序项目。在项目中,将会出现一个默认的控制器和视图,可以根据自己的需求进行修改。通过控制器来处理用户请求,通过视图来展示数据和界面。控制器和视图之间的数据传递通过模型来实现。

在建站过程中,可以使用.NET Core 2.0的特性来提高开发效率和性能。例如,可以利用.NET Core 2.0的依赖注入功能来实现代码的解耦和重用。还可以使用.NET Core 2.0的中间件来处理请求和响应,例如,通过中间件来实现身份验证和授权。
.NET Core多模板建站系统:.NET Core 2.0还提供了多模板建站系统的功能,可以根据不同的需求选择不同的模板进行建站。这些模板包括Web应用、Web API应用、移动应用和服务应用等。
使用多模板建站系统可以极大地简化建站的过程。例如,如果要开发一个Web应用,可以选择Web应用模板。模板中已经包含了一些常用的功能和代码,只需要根据自己的需求进行修改和扩展即可。同时,还可以选择不同的前端框架来进行开发,例如Angular、React和Vue.js等。
多模板建站系统还支持插件扩展,可以根据自己的需求来选择和安装不同的插件。这些插件可以增加功能、提高性能和改善用户体验。例如,可以安装一个日志插件来记录应用程序的运行日志,或者安装一个缓存插件来提高数据访问的速度。
总结:.NET Core 2.0是一个跨平台的开发框架,可以用于创建高性能、高可扩展性的Web应用。通过使用.NET MVC框架和多模板建站系统,可以简化建站的过程,提高开发效率和代码的可维护性。通过使用.NET Core 2.0的特性和插件扩展,可以实现更多的功能和提升应用程序的性能和用户体验。